About this school

Cleveland High is a State/Public serving high age pupils, located in Clayton, Johnston County. The school has 1,879 pupils enrolled. It is part of the Johnston County Public Schools school district. It serves grades 9โ€“12 in a rural setting. The school employs 99.3 full-time-equivalent teachers, a student-teacher ratio of 18.9:1. 57% of students are proficient in reading. 65% are proficient in maths. The four-year graduation rate is 95%. The school offers 7 AP courses, dual enrollment, a gifted and talented program. Technology infrastructure includes fiber internet, campus-wide Wi-Fi, devices for students.

Free & reduced-price lunch

657 of the school's 1,879 students (35%) qualify for free or reduced-price lunch. Of these, 591 qualify for free lunch and 66 for a reduced price. The school participates in the National School Lunch Program. Free and reduced-price lunch eligibility is a widely used indicator of the share of students from lower-income households.

School district: Johnston County Public Schools

Cleveland High is one of 48 schools in Johnston County Public Schools, based in Smithfield, North Carolina. The district serves 37,320 students district-wide and employs 2,398 full-time-equivalent teachers. With 1,879 students, Cleveland High is larger than the district average of about 778 students per school.
